Output 34d0a3f49617c2320dc8d3b242b9aebbec80b999db9d93f9770b5a243244f514:0

value
1104963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6f302967b5aa73057def817d5ef4581840dc77e9 OP_EQUALVERIFY OP_CHECKSIG
address
1B8uhdWU3zteSmhzodEy9FWnRRsABMXTfS
transaction
34d0a3f49617c2320dc8d3b242b9aebbec80b999db9d93f9770b5a243244f514
confirmations
581891
spent
true